VAN MAN’S UP FOR BATTLE OF THE AGES

- ® by RICHARD LEWIS

MICHAEL VAN GERWEN wants to be the daddy of world darts once more – just as the granddaddy is calling it quits.

Having become a father in the summer with the birth of daughter Zoe, Van Gerwen begins the defence of his crown when the William Hill World Championsh­ip starts tomorrow.

And as MVG, 28, takes to the oche aiming to win the title for the third time, this tournament will always be remembered as the farewell of Phil Taylor, who at 57 is retiring from competitiv­e darts.

There is no hiding their public exchanges but Van Gerwen knows where ‘The Power’ stands in the history of the sport.

He said: “Phil Taylor made darts. Everyone who plays now, and competes for huge prize money, owes their career to Phil.

“At this moment, we don’t need him any more, because darts won’t go down without him, but he built the empire.”

The draw means Van Gerwen and Taylor can only meet in the final on New Year’s Day.

Of their verbal clashes, he added: “I always say you should look in the mirror first before you say anything. And, of course, there have been things said, most of the time from his side, because if I’ve got something to say to Phil, I’ll go up to him in the practice room and tell him. “I’ve never said a bad word about Phil Taylor. You have to believe in yourself if you want to win tournament­s. “But it’s his choice whether he says things about me being a cry-baby or whatever, but I’ve got a big back. “Everyone knows there is a great rivalry between us – we don’t like losing against each other.” With a record £400,000 on offer to the Ally Pally winner, Van Gerwen faces a tricky opener when he meets fellow Dutchman Christian Kist, the 2012 BDO world champion. Taylor, the 16-time world champion and a grandfathe­r of seven, plays his first match on Friday night against world No.38 Chris Dobey. ¬ The William Hill World Darts Championsh­ip will be broadcast live on the Sky Sports Darts channel from December 14 until January 1.
